The Benefits Of Using A Cold Climate Air Source Heat Pump

As the world continues to focus on finding more energy-efficient and environmentally-friendly heating solutions, the cold climate air source heat pump is gaining popularity as a viable option for homeowners in regions with harsh winter conditions. These innovative systems are designed to operate efficiently in cold temperatures, providing reliable heating even when the mercury dips well below freezing.

So, what exactly is a cold climate air source heat pump, and how does it work? In simplest terms, a heat pump is a device that transfers heat from one space to another. Unlike traditional heating systems that generate heat, a heat pump simply moves it from one place to another. Air source heat pumps, in particular, extract heat from the outside air and use it to warm indoor spaces.

One of the primary misconceptions about air source heat pumps is that they are ineffective in cold climates. However, advancements in technology have led to the development of cold climate air source heat pumps that are specifically designed to function efficiently in sub-zero temperatures. These systems have a few key features that set them apart from traditional heat pumps:

1. Enhanced Defrost Mechanism: cold climate air source heat pumps are equipped with advanced defrost systems that prevent ice buildup on the outdoor unit. This allows the pump to continue extracting heat from the air even in extremely cold conditions.

2. Variable-Speed Compressor: Most cold climate heat pumps utilize a variable-speed compressor that adjusts its output based on the heating demand. This not only increases efficiency but also allows the pump to operate quietly and maintain a more consistent indoor temperature.

3. Increased Insulation: cold climate air source heat pumps come with additional insulation to protect the system from frigid temperatures. This insulation helps the pump maintain its efficiency even when outdoor temperatures plummet.

4. Low Ambient Heating: Unlike traditional heat pumps that struggle to operate in cold weather, cold climate air source heat pumps are specifically designed to deliver reliable heating performance in temperatures as low as -15°F.

The benefits of using a cold climate air source heat pump are numerous and substantial. Here are just a few reasons why homeowners should consider making the switch:

1. Energy Efficiency: cold climate air source heat pumps are known for their high energy efficiency, helping homeowners save money on heating costs in the long run. These systems require less energy to operate than traditional heating methods, making them an eco-friendly choice for environmentally-conscious consumers.

2. Year-Round Comfort: In addition to providing reliable heating in the winter, cold climate air source heat pumps can also cool your home in the summer. By utilizing the same system for both heating and cooling, homeowners can enjoy year-round comfort without the need for separate heating and cooling units.

3. Quiet Operation: Thanks to their variable-speed compressors and advanced technology, cold climate air source heat pumps operate quietly and efficiently. This means you can enjoy a comfortable indoor environment without the distraction of a noisy heating system.

4. Durability: Cold climate air source heat pumps are built to withstand harsh winter conditions, making them a durable and long-lasting heating solution for homes in colder climates. With proper maintenance, these systems can provide reliable heating for many years to come.
